小编Ste*_*ins的帖子

检测文档高度变化

我正试图检测我的document身高何时发生变化.一旦它,我需要运行一些功能来帮助组织我的页面布局.

我不是在找window.onresize.我需要整个文档,它比窗口大.

我如何观察这种变化?

javascript domdocument

58
推荐指数
5
解决办法
7万
查看次数

html - 如何在下拉列表中获取选项标签的自定义属性?

如果我有这个代码:

 <select onchange="alert('?');" name="myname" class="myclass"> 
    <option isred="-1" value="hi">click</option>
 </select>
Run Code Online (Sandbox Code Playgroud)

如何从自定义属性isred中获取值"-1"?我不想使用value属性.而且我不希望通过名称或ID来定位选项标记.

我想要类似的东西 onchange="alert(this.getselectedoptionID.getAttribute('isred'));"

有人可以帮忙吗?

另外我不想使用jquery.

html javascript select

32
推荐指数
4
解决办法
8万
查看次数

SQL WHERE column = everything

SQL是否能够按照以下方式执行某些操作: SELECT * FROM table WHERE column = everything

mysql sql

30
推荐指数
6
解决办法
6万
查看次数

带键的array_pop()

考虑以下数组

$array = array('fruit'     => 'apple',
               'vegetable' => 'potato',
               'dairy'     => 'cheese');
Run Code Online (Sandbox Code Playgroud)

我想使用array_pop来获取最后一个键/值对.

但是,人们会注意到以下之后

$last = array_pop($array);

var_dump($last);
Run Code Online (Sandbox Code Playgroud)

它只输出值(string(6) "cheese")

如何从阵列中"弹出"最后一对,保留键/值数组结构?

php arrays

24
推荐指数
4
解决办法
2万
查看次数

从Url创建图像任何文件类型

我知道imagecreatefromgif(),imagecreatefromjpeg()imagecreatefrompng()但有一种方式来创建图像资源(最好PNG)从一个URL 任何类型的有效的形象?或者你必须确定文件类型,然后使用适当的功能?

当我说网址时,我的意思是http://sample.com/image.png,不是数据网址

php gd image

18
推荐指数
4
解决办法
5万
查看次数

列出组查询中的ID

我想回到一排,有一个独特的数据的每个集群amount,operation,months,和fee对于给定的ID.

表如下:

在此输入图像描述

我几乎可以得到我想要的东西

SELECT amount, operation, months, fee, plan_id
FROM promo_discounts
WHERE promo_id = 1
GROUP BY amount, operation, months, fee
Run Code Online (Sandbox Code Playgroud)

哪个会得到:

在此输入图像描述

但请注意,plan_id当我希望它返回类似的东西时,它只返回一个1, 2, 3

这可能吗?

mysql group-by

16
推荐指数
2
解决办法
2万
查看次数

从购物车中可配置获取简单产品

我正在尝试加载已添加到客户购物车中的简单产品,但是当我检索这些商品时,它会显示父配置.

$cart = Mage::getSingleton('checkout/cart');
$productIds = array();

foreach ($cart->getQuote()->getAllVisibleItems() as $item) {
    $productIds[] = $item->getProduct()->getId();
}

var_dump($productIds);
Run Code Online (Sandbox Code Playgroud)

例如,当我向我的购物车添加小,中,大时,这将返回所有相同的可配置ID.我怎样才能获得个性化的简单产品?我正在尝试检索在简单产品级别上设置的属性值.

product magento

10
推荐指数
1
解决办法
1万
查看次数

简化分数

如何在PHP中简化一小部分?

例如,转换40/1002/5.

我能想到的唯一方法是对两个数字进行素数分解并比较结果,但我不确定如何做到这一点.

php

9
推荐指数
1
解决办法
3922
查看次数

递归chmod/chown/chgrp目录中的所有文件和文件夹

我正在建立一个建立其他网站的网站.一些如果我使用copy()来创建文件和目录,有时我在php中构建XML文件并使用DOMDocument :: save来保存它们.最终结果是具有各种混乱权限的根文件夹.我一直在修改文件和文件夹,在某种程度上说这些文字,但在使用时我特别麻烦copy().

(这是我在哪里至今http://pastebin.com/SBE8vtFX,经办人:function modPath($path))

我想采取不同的方法,并递归chmod/chown/chgrp我的文档根目录中的所有文件和文件夹一次到我的规范.

以文档根为例

/home/mysite/public_html
Run Code Online (Sandbox Code Playgroud)

并在public_html

-rwxrwxrwx  1 mysite mysite  348 Aug 31 10:49 index.php
d--------x  5 root   root   4096 Aug 30 10:21 folder1
drwxrwxrwx  2 mysite mysite 4096 Aug 30 09:41 folder2
Run Code Online (Sandbox Code Playgroud)

我的问题:

如何一次修改指定目录中的所有文件?我想区分目录和文件夹之间的不同chmod设置.这需要是一个PHP解决方案.

这是我能得到的

<?php

    function modAll($root) {

        $aPath = explode("/", $root);

        $user = $aPath[2];

        /* Some sort of looping through $root */ {

            $mod = (is_dir($thisfileorfolder) …
Run Code Online (Sandbox Code Playgroud)

php recursion cron file-permissions chmod

7
推荐指数
2
解决办法
2万
查看次数

自动将日期添加到git commit消息

所以我有一个sh脚本将一些文件放在一起,然后将它们提交给git repo.如何动态地将日期添加到提交消息中?

我的.sh看起来像

// do things to files...
git add -u;
git commit -m 'generated files on <date here?>';
git push origin master;
Run Code Online (Sandbox Code Playgroud)

linux git bash

6
推荐指数
1
解决办法
3481
查看次数